Writing my PhD using groff
The screencast look good. For parallel/prior work in this sort of "live update" of the typeset document (and to learn from their experiences), you may also want to look at:
• SwiftLaTeX (https://github.com/SwiftLaTeX/SwiftLaTeX / https://www.swiftlatex.com/ — the cool demo that used to be on their site seems to be gone, but see HN discussion: https://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=21710105)
• BaKoMa TeX (http://www.bakoma-tex.com/) — its eponymous author Basil K. Malyshev passed away recently, but the product and page still exists for now
• VorTeX (see Pehong Chen's PhD thesis from 1988).
